Lion discovered at residential building in Lagos (photos)

A 2-year-old lion reportedly owned by an unnamed Indian national has been discovered at a residential apartment in Lagos.

Chairman of Lagos State Taskforce on Environmental and Special Offences Yinka Egbeyemi who confirmed this on Sunday, November 17, said the lion is caged at No 229 Muri Okunola Street in Victoria Island.
